Canon PowerShot D20 12.1 MP CMOS Waterproof Digital Camera
- ✓ Rugged waterproof design
- ✓ Easy to use LCD
- ✓ Reliable GPS logging
- ✕ Slow GPS lock
- ✕ Low light performance
| Waterproof Depth | 33 feet (10 meters) |
| Temperature Range | 14°F to 104°F (-10°C to 40°C) |
| Sensor | 12.1 MP High-Sensitivity CMOS sensor |
| Image Processor | DIGIC 4 |
| Optical Zoom | 5x |
| Lens Field of View | 28mm wide angle |
While wading through a shallow creek, I accidentally dropped this tiny camera and watched in surprise as it sank like a stone, only to surface moments later with no water inside. That’s when it hit me—this little device is truly built for the rough stuff.
The Canon PowerShot D20 feels solid in your hand, with a rugged, slightly textured body that’s surprisingly comfortable to grip. Its compact size makes it easy to carry around, whether you’re snorkeling, skiing, or just exploring outdoors.
The 12.1 MP CMOS sensor and DIGIC 4 processor deliver decent image quality, especially considering the tough conditions it’s designed for.
The 5x optical zoom and 28mm wide-angle lens are useful for capturing both wide landscapes and distant details. The 3.0-inch LCD screen is bright and clear, making framing shots simple even in bright sunlight.
One thing I appreciated is how quickly it powers up, so you don’t miss spontaneous moments.
The waterproof feature to 33 feet is reliable—no leaks or fogging after a few dives. Temperature resilience from 14 to 104°F means you can take it from chilly mountain streams to hot desert adventures.
The GPS tracking is a nice bonus, helping you log where your photos were taken, though it doesn’t work underwater, which makes sense.
That said, the GPS sometimes takes a moment to lock in, especially in dense woods or urban areas. Also, the picture quality under low light isn’t stellar, but for outdoor adventures, it’s more than enough.
Overall, this camera combines durability with decent features, making it a smart pick for active, outdoor folks.

Nikon COOLPIX AW100 16 MP CMOS Waterproof Digital Camera
- ✓ Rugged and waterproof
- ✓ Fast and responsive
- ✓ Good low-light performance
- ✕ Slightly bulky design
- ✕ Limited aperture range
| Sensor | 16 MP CMOS sensor |
| Waterproof Depth | 33 feet (10 meters) |
| Zoom | Optical 5x, Digital 4x |
| Display | 3-inch LCD screen |
| Video Recording | Full HD 1080p with stereo sound |
| Lens Focal Length | 5.0-25.0mm (28-140mm equivalent in 35mm format) |
When I first grabbed the Nikon COOLPIX AW100, I was immediately struck by its rugged feel. It’s surprisingly lightweight, yet feels sturdy with its textured grip that fits comfortably in your hand.
The matte black finish with hints of orange gives it a sporty vibe, perfect for outdoor adventures.
The 3-inch LCD display is bright and clear, making it easy to frame shots even in bright sunlight. I tested its waterproof capabilities by dunking it into a pool, and it handled the 33-foot depth without a hitch.
The camera’s rubberized seals feel tight, reassuring you that it’s built for rough conditions.
Handling the 16 MP CMOS sensor, I found low-light shots to be crisp with minimal noise. The 5x optical zoom is versatile, letting you get close to distant subjects without losing detail.
I loved how quick the autofocus was—snap a shot, and it’s ready almost instantly.
Filming in Full HD (1080p) was smooth, with stereo sound that captured outdoor ambiance well. The movie-record button is a nice touch—one press, and you’re recording without navigating menus.
The built-in GPS tags your photos with location data, which is incredibly handy for travel memories.
The lens focal length offers a wide 28mm to 140mm view, great for landscapes or close-ups. Plus, the camera’s ability to add points of interest or location info makes organizing trips a breeze.
The aperture range is decent for a compact, but don’t expect professional-grade bokeh in low light.
Overall, this camera balances durability with solid image quality. It’s an excellent choice if you need a reliable outdoor companion that won’t hesitate at water or shock.
Just keep in mind that it’s not the smallest, so packing it for hikes is still manageable.
Nikon COOLPIX AW110 Wi-Fi Waterproof Digital Camera
- ✓ Rugged waterproof design
- ✓ Bright, clear OLED screen
- ✓ Built-in GPS tagging
- ✕ Slightly limited zoom range
- ✕ Bulkier than some compact cameras
| Image Sensor | 16 MP 1/2.3-inch CMOS sensor |
| Lens | 28-140mm equivalent, F3.9-4.8 |
| Video Recording | Full HD 1080p at 30 fps |
| Display | 3-inch OLED screen with 614,000 dots |
| Image Stabilization | Lens-shift and electronic VR |
| Connectivity | Built-in Wi-Fi and GPS |
Holding the Nikon COOLPIX AW110 in hand, I immediately noticed how solid and compact it feels, especially considering its tough waterproof shell. What really caught my eye was the 3-inch OLED screen—bright, sharp, and easy to see even in direct sunlight.
This screen makes framing shots during my snorkeling trip a breeze. The vivid display and 614,000 dots give a crisp view, so I could focus on capturing the perfect shot without squinting or guessing.
Plus, the buttons are well-placed and responsive, even when wearing gloves.
Its 16 MP CMOS sensor packs enough punch for clear, detailed photos, even in dim underwater conditions. And with the 28-140mm zoom lens, I could easily switch from wide-angle landscapes to close-up shots without changing lenses.
The built-in GPS is a game-changer. I loved how it automatically tagged my location, making organizing my trips later super simple.
It also tracks my route, which adds a cool layer of detail to my travel photos.
Filming in HD at 30 fps was smooth, and the lens-shift stabilization helped keep my videos steady, even when I was in motion. The shockproof and freezeproof features gave me peace of mind during outdoor adventures in cold weather and rugged environments.
Overall, this camera is a stellar companion for anyone who loves outdoor activities, offering durability, excellent image quality, and handy GPS features. It’s versatile enough for snorkeling, hiking, or even snowboarding trips.

Which Waterproof GPS Cameras Are Best for Underwater Photography?
The best waterproof GPS cameras for underwater photography include various models known for their features and performance in aquatic environments.
- Nikon W300
- Olympus Tough TG-6
- Fujifilm FinePix XP140
- GoPro HERO10 Black
- Panasonic Lumix TS7
The above list presents some top choices; each camera has distinct attributes, making it suitable for different needs. Let’s explore their specifics in more detail.
-
Nikon W300:
Nikon W300 is a compact waterproof camera that can dive up to 30 meters. It includes a built-in GPS to tag photos with location data. The camera features a 16-megapixel sensor for high-resolution images and a bright f/2.8 lens that performs well in low light. According to Nikon, the W300 is also shockproof and freezeproof, making it versatile for various outdoor conditions. -
Olympus Tough TG-6:
Olympus Tough TG-6 specializes in rugged photography. The TG-6 is waterproof up to 15 meters and features a 12-megapixel sensor. It offers various shooting modes tailored for underwater conditions, including underwater macro and microscope modes. As per Olympus, the TG-6 also supports RAW photo capture for more detailed editing options. -
Fujifilm FinePix XP140:
Fujifilm FinePix XP140 accommodates underwater enthusiasts with its waterproof capability of 25 meters. It houses a 16.4-megapixel sensor and features a variety of shooting modes, including advanced filters and scene recognition. A report from Fujifilm highlights its lightweight design and user-friendly interface, ideal for beginners. -
GoPro HERO10 Black:
GoPro HERO10 Black stands out for its versatility and performance in challenging environments. Designed for adventurers, it is waterproof up to 10 meters without a housing. It boasts impressive 23-megapixel images and 5.3K video capabilities, appealing to those who require both photography and video. According to a review by TechRadar, its advanced stabilization feature further enhances underwater imagery. -
Panasonic Lumix TS7:
Panasonic Lumix TS7, also known as the Lumix FT7 in some regions, is designed for action and adventure. It is waterproof up to 31 meters and presents a 20-megapixel sensor. The added electronic viewfinder helps in bright sunlight, a critical feature for underwater photography. Panasonic emphasizes its built-in GPS as useful for capturing location data during aquatic excursions.

Why Should You Choose a Waterproof GPS Camera for Field Testing?
Choosing a waterproof GPS camera for field testing is essential for ensuring durability and reliability in various environments. Such cameras are designed to withstand harsh weather conditions, including rain, snow, and dust, which can damage standard cameras.
The definition of a waterproof camera, according to the International Organization for Standardization (ISO), specifies that it must maintain functionality and not allow water penetration at a specific depth. The relevant standard is ISO 20653, which defines degrees of protection. Waterproof cameras typically provide an ingress protection (IP) rating of IP68, indicating they can be submerged in water without damage.
Several underlying reasons support the choice of waterproof GPS cameras. First, they protect against moisture damage, which can compromise image quality and electronics. Second, they provide functionality in diverse conditions. For example, field testing often involves outdoor settings where water exposure is likely. Third, they enhance operational efficiency. Testers can focus on results rather than worrying about equipment damage.
Technical terms such as “ingress protection” and “submersion” relate to how well a device can resist elements. Ingress protection (IP) ratings classify the level of protection against dust and moisture. The term “submersion” refers to being completely surrounded by water, which can stress a conventional camera that is not built for such exposure.
The mechanisms behind waterproof technology include sealing mechanisms and materials designed to repel water. Waterproof cameras typically feature rubber gaskets and reinforced casing to prevent water entry. This design allows the internal components to function under pressure without corrosion or short-circuiting.
Specific conditions that highlight the need for waterproof GPS cameras include rain-soaked environments, extreme hiking, or aquatic settings where splashes are common. For instance, a researcher conducting water quality tests may need to capture images near a river, where unexpected splashes could occur. Likewise, outdoor sports event documentation during rain requires equipment that can endure wet conditions.
